Deoriya Population - Chittaurgarh, Rajasthan

Deoriya is a small village located in Begun Tehsil of Chittaurgarh district, Rajasthan with total 26 families residing. The Deoriya village has population of 97 of which 48 are males while 49 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Deoriya village population of children with age 0-6 is 17 which makes up 17.53 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Deoriya village is 1021 which is higher than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Deoriya as per census is 1429,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.

Deoriya village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Deoriya village was 66.25 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Deoriya Male literacy stands at 85.37 % while female literacy rate was 46.15 %.
